Hermitian operators in quantum mechanics
Question 3 [8 points (a: 3, b: 3, c: 2)] (a) Why do we focus mostly on hermitian operators in quantum mechanics? What prop- erty makes them appropriate to describe observables? (b) In the course we also encountered some non-hermitian operators, and in particular some operators that are hermitian conjugates of each other. Provide an example of such operators and comment on their usefulness and applications. (c) Prove that the commutator of two hermitian operators is an antihermitian operator 900 (i.e. an operator satisfying T = -T).
